In this short article: First, let's define the term franchising. Franchising describes a plan in which a celebration, the franchisee, purchases the right to offer a product and services from a seller, the franchisor. The right to offer a service or product is the franchise business. Here are some key sorts of franchises for new franchise business owners.


The Ultimate Guide To Accounting Franchise


For instance, automobile dealerships are item and trade-name franchise business that sell items generated by the franchisor. The most widespread kind of franchises in the USA are product or distribution franchise business, making up the largest percentage of overall retail sales. Business-format franchises normally include everything needed to start and run a business in one complete plan.




Lots of familiar comfort shops and fast-food outlets, as an example, are franchised in this way. A conversion franchise is when a well-known service becomes a franchise by authorizing a contract to embrace a franchise business brand name and operational system. Company owner seek this to improve brand acknowledgment, increase acquiring power, take advantage of new markets and customers, gain access to robust operational treatments and training, and improve resale worth.

However, it is important to understand the disadvantages connected with acquiring and running a franchise. If you are considering purchasing a franchise business, it is very important to take into consideration the complying with disadvantages of franchising.


The price of many franchise business includes a monthly royalty (fee) based upon a percent of the franchisee's revenue or sales and must be paid even if business is not profitable. Franchise contracts generally dictate how the franchise operates. The franchisee needs to follow the criteria in the franchise agreement, which thereby leaves the franchisee with little control over the procedure, including branding and advertising.
